A sealed gearbox has to be the way forward.
If it's properly sealed and filled with oil then maintenance becomes much easier. Presumably oil changes after XX hours of use and a new chain when it wears out. No more derailleurs (front or rear) no huge length of chain to accommodate the gear range and no chain slap...
